In the very first episode of ELTtime, our Digital Manager, Matt, chats with Nik Peachey, a well-known teacher trainer and learning technology consultant. Expect inspiring discussions about creativity and innovation in the classroom, recommendations for handy apps to use, as well as hidden pitfalls to avoid when using tech in the classroom.

Shot clip – a social movie making app with different templates.
Lyrics training – You can watch music videos and recreate the lyrics
Hypersay – Nik uses this in presentations and conferences
